Pgpool-II is a tool to add usefull features to PostgreSQL, including
connection pooling, load balancing, automatic fail over and more.

Pgpool Global Development Group is pleased to announce the availability of
Pgpool-II 3.7.3, 3.6.10, 3.5.14, 3.4.17 and 3.3.21.
These are the latest stable minor versions of each major versions of Pgpool-II.
